FairAD: Computationally Efficient Fair Graph Clustering via Algebraic Distance

arXiv — cs.LGMonday, November 3, 2025 at 5:00:00 AM
The recent introduction of FairAD, a new method for fair graph clustering, is a significant step towards addressing fairness in machine learning. As concerns grow about biases in algorithms affecting various demographic groups, FairAD offers a computationally efficient way to ensure that clusters of data represent these groups proportionately. This advancement not only enhances the integrity of machine learning models but also promotes inclusivity, making it a crucial development in the field.

Thought Branches: Interpreting LLM Reasoning Requires Resampling
NeutralArtificial Intelligence
A new study published on arXiv highlights the limitations of interpreting reasoning models by focusing on a single chain-of-thought. The researchers argue that understanding the full distribution of possible reasoning paths is crucial for grasping causal influences and computational processes. By employing resampling techniques, they demonstrate how this approach can provide deeper insights into model decisions, which is significant for advancements in cognitive science and machine learning.

Enhancing Sentiment Classification with Machine Learning and Combinatorial Fusion
PositiveArtificial Intelligence
A new paper has introduced an innovative method for sentiment classification that combines various machine learning models through Combinatorial Fusion Analysis (CFA). This approach has achieved an impressive accuracy of 97.072% on the IMDB sentiment analysis dataset. By leveraging cognitive diversity, CFA effectively integrates different models to enhance performance. This advancement is significant as it not only improves sentiment analysis accuracy but also showcases the potential of combining diverse methodologies in machine learning.

DOJ accuses US ransomware negotiators of launching their own ransomware attacks
NegativeArtificial Intelligence
The Department of Justice has made serious allegations against three individuals, including two U.S. ransomware negotiators, claiming they collaborated with the notorious ALPHV/BlackCat ransomware gang to conduct their own attacks. This situation raises significant concerns about the integrity of those tasked with negotiating on behalf of victims, as it suggests a troubling overlap between negotiation and criminal activity. The implications of these accusations could undermine public trust in cybersecurity efforts and highlight the need for stricter oversight in the field.

Nvidia to Supply South Korea With Over 260,000 AI Chips to Fuel AI Ambitions
PositiveArtificial Intelligence
Nvidia is teaming up with the South Korean government and major tech companies to deliver over 260,000 AI chips, a significant move that supports the country's ambitious $10 billion initiative to establish itself as a leader in artificial intelligence. This partnership not only highlights Nvidia's pivotal role in the AI landscape but also underscores South Korea's commitment to advancing its technological capabilities, which could have far-reaching implications for the global AI market.
